About this recipe

When cooked, the plant-based “ground beef” gets slightly crispy on the outside which add so much flavor and depth to this recipe. The texture resembles ground beef and even has the light brown color. Seasoned with flavorful spices, this plant based ground beef is definitely taco worthy.

You will want to make sure that you soak the raw unsalted cashews in water overnight. This will help soften them so they aren’t too hard in the recipe. If you forget to soak overnight, 5-6 hours at room temperature will work fine too. Be sure to drain off the water and pat them dry before adding them to the food processor.

You will also want to make sure you press out all excess moisture from the tofu. This will help the tofu to get slightly crispy in the pan which tastes so delicious. Simply use a paper towel or kitchen towel to press out all the moisture. If you have a tofu press, that will work too.

This recipe makes 2 small tacos per person. Serves 2 people. The nutritional values below include the flour tortillas as well.

Storage

Store any leftover ground beef in an airtight container in the refrigerator for 3-4 days. To reheat, simply microwave the beef until it is heated through. Ingredients

Vegan “Ground Beef” Tacos

  • 1 cup cauliflower, chopped into dime sized pieces
  • 8 ounces button mushrooms, rinsed and dried
  • ½ cup unsalted raw cashews, soaked overnight in water to soften
  • ½ block super firm tofu, press out the moisture
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on onion powder
  • ½ teaspoon cumin
  • ½ teaspoon chili powder
  • ½ teaspoon cayenne pepper
  • 4 taco shells or flour tortillas

Optional Toppings:

  • sautéed onions
  • sautéed red bell pepper
  • lettuce
  • diced tomatoes
  • cilantro
  • vegan sour cream , Kite Hill
  • avocado slices
  • shredded dairy free cheese , Daiya
  • hot sauce / taco sauce

Equipment

  • colander
  • saute pan
  • mixing bowl

Instructions 

Prepare the tofu

  • Using a paper towel or clean kitchen towel, press the moisture out of the tofu. Set aside.

Prepare the cauliflower, mushrooms and cashews

  • Grab your food processor. Add the cauliflower and roughly chop it until it's in small pieces.
    Remove the cauliflower from the food processor and set it aside.
  • Grab your food processor. Add the mushrooms and roughly chop them until they are in small pieces.
    Remove the mushrooms from the food processor and set them aside.
  • Next, using the food processor roughly chop the cashews into small pieces.
    Remove the chopped cashews from the food processor and set them aside.

Cook the beef:

  • In a large sauté pan, over medium heat add butter.
  • Add the roughly chopped mushroom, cashew, and cauliflower into the pan.
  • Using your hands, crumble up the ½ block of tofu over the mushroom, cashew, and cauliflower mixture. Begin stirring until well combined.
  • Add the spices, garlic powder, onion powder, chili powder, cayenne powder, and cumin powder. Blend well.
  • Cook for 10-15 minutes until the "beef" begins to get slightly crispy on the outside and the cauliflower has softened.
    Once fully cooked, turn off heat and assemble tacos.

Assemble ground "beef" tacos:

  • Grab your flour tortilla or hard-shell taco and add a layer of “beef”. Top with garnishes and enjoy.
